In this paper, we argue that the main reason that classical eyeblink conditioning has proven so useful when applied to clinical
situations, is that a great deal of information is known about the behavioral and neural correlates of this form of associative
learning. Presented here is a summary of three lines of research that have used classical eyeblink conditioning to study three
different clinical conditions; autism, fetal alcohol syndrome, and obsessive-compulsive disorder. While seemingly very different
clinical conditions, classical eyeblink conditioning has proven very useful for advancing our understanding of these clinical
pathologies and the neural conditions that may underlie them. 相似文献
Matching methods such as nearest neighbor propensity score matching are increasingly popular techniques for controlling confounding in nonexperimental studies. However, simple k:1 matching methods, which select k well-matched comparison individuals for each treated individual, are sometimes criticized for being overly restrictive and discarding data (the unmatched comparison individuals). The authors illustrate the use of a more flexible method called full matching. Full matching makes use of all individuals in the data by forming a series of matched sets in which each set has either 1 treated individual and multiple comparison individuals or 1 comparison individual and multiple treated individuals. Full matching has been shown to be particularly effective at reducing bias due to observed confounding variables. The authors illustrate this approach using data from the Woodlawn Study, examining the relationship between adolescent marijuana use and adult outcomes. 相似文献
A concurrent-chain procedure was used to study pigeons' preferences as a function of amount of information. Pigeons chose between two terminal links. Both terminal links ended in food reinforcement with probability (p) and in blackout with probability (1–p). One terminal link (noninformative link) was signalled by a stimulus uncorrelated with either food or blackout. The other terminal link (informative link) was signalled by stimuli correlated with these outcomes. Amount of information conveyed by these stimuli was varied across conditions by changing the probability of reinforcement (p) and blackout (1–p). The pigeons strongly preferred the informative link, and preferences were greater at p values above 0.50 than for their complements. The pigeons engaged in different behaviors during the stimulus periods, suggesting that the value of informative stimuli may be in their function as discriminative stimuli for interim activities and terminal responses. 相似文献
Animals exposed to standard concurrent variable-ratio variable-interval schedules could maximize overall reinforcement rate if, in responding, they showed a strong response bias toward the variable-ratio schedule. Tests with the standard schedules have failed to find such a bias and have been widely cited as evidence against maximization as an explanation of animal choice behavior. However, those experiments were confounded in that the value of leisure (behavior other than the instrumental response) partially offsets the value of reinforcement. The present experiment provides another such test using a concurrent procedure in which the confounding effects of leisure were mostly eliminated while the critical aspects of the concurrent variable-ratio variable-interval contingency were maintained: Responding in one component advanced only its ratio schedule while responding in the other component advanced both ratio schedules. The bias toward the latter component predicted by maximization theory was found. 相似文献
A dual-task follow-up investigation examined the influence of sample size and ideational complexity of cognitive tasks on lateralized effects. With a larger sample (n = 128), results showed a "manual dominance effect" for relaxed and paced nonideational vocalized tasks. A hierarchy of ideational verbal tasks yielded the expected lateralized effects which corresponded with increasingly greater interference in concurrent tapping, but not in strength of lateralized effect. Instead of a trend seen in the earlier work (Steiner, Green, & White, 1992), results revealed a significant difference between handedness groups for one complex spatial task. Finally, outcomes for the other spatial task highlight the importance of assessing tradeoffs in attention. 相似文献
Objective: Explicit reports of one’s health self-concept (e.g. rate your overall health) are commonly used in research and clinical practice. These measures predict important health outcomes, but rely on conscious introspection so may not fully capture the different components of the health self-concept (e.g. more automatic components) that relate to actual health. This study examined the health-implicit association test (health-IAT), and how it may add to our prediction of health from self-reports.
Design: 1004 participants (ages 18–85) completed this web-based study with the health-IAT (assessing self-healthy implicit associations) and explicit assessments of health.
Main outcome measures: Self-reported measures of physical functioning.
Results: The health-IAT was valid and reliable. Older age was correlated with stronger self-healthy implicit associations. Although the health-IAT did not incrementally predict self-reported markers of physical functioning when only controlling for explicit health self-concept, it was an incremental predictor once age was entered for all four models tested.
Conclusions: The health-IAT appears to be a valid and reliable new measure that assesses implicit self-concept relating to physical health. Results reveal the potential value of assessing implicit health self-concept in both research and practice, especially when taking into account age. 相似文献

Participants (N=32) viewed a series of facial expressions (happy, fearful, angry, and neutral) while performing tasks involving either indirect (gender discrimination) or direct (emotion discrimination) emotion processing. After a delay, participants completed a surprise recognition memory test. Our results revealed that indirect encoding of emotion produced enhanced memory for fearful faces whereas direct encoding of emotion produced enhanced memory for angry faces. In contrast, happy faces were better remembered than neutral faces after both indirect and direct encoding tasks. These findings suggest that fearful and angry faces benefit from a recollective advantage when they are encoded in a way that is consistent with the predictive nature of their threat. We propose that the broad memory advantage for happy faces may reflect a form of cognitive flexibility that is specific to positive emotions. 相似文献
